3. Modeling A#
3.1. Characteristics of modeling#
AXIS (TRIA6)

Boundary conditions:
Side \(\mathrm{AB}\): |
\(\varphi =500.W/{m}^{2}\) |
Side \(\mathrm{CD}\): |
\(\varphi =-500.W/{m}^{2}\) |
Side \(\mathrm{DA}\): |
\(h=377.W/{m}^{2}°C\) \({T}_{i}^{e}=130.+12.5z\) |
Side \(\mathrm{BC}\): |
\(h=339.3W/{m}^{2}°C\) \({T}_{e}^{e}=20.+12.5z\) |
Die-cutting:
49 items next \(y\) |
5 items next \(x\) |
3.2. Characteristics of the mesh#
Number of knots: |
1089 |
Number of meshes and types: |
490 TRIA6 (and 108 SEG3) |
3.3. notes#
Volume heat \(\rho {C}_{P}\) is not a step in this test, but must be declared for*Code_Aster*. We take \(\rho {C}_{P}=1.0J/{m}^{\mathrm{3 }}°C\).
Boundary condition \(\varphi =0\) is implicit on free edges.
3.4. Tested values#
The values tested are the temperatures and the flow densities calculated with option FLUX_NOEU.
